In the navigation tree, select Device Manager > Devices. Click the Add icon and select
Cluster. Configure the cluster as follows:
Add the following two cluster members to the cluster: NS-208 A, NS-208 B. Choose
Model when adding each device.
Configure the untrust interface for VSD group 0.
In the cluster navigation tree, select Network > Interface.
Double-click ethernet3 (untrust interface on the NS-208 A). The General Properties
screen appears.
Configure the IP address as 1.1.1.1 and the Netmask as 24. Leave all other settings
as default.
